Anak ni Baby Ama (1991) Timeline Explained – Every Event in Order

Release, runtime and language
1991 · 90 mins · Tagalog
Directed by
Deo Fajardo Jr.
Starring
Bembol Roco, Allan Paule, Gina Pareño, Dick Israel, Amy Perez, Robin Padilla

A boy raised unaware of his true parentage discovers that a mysterious woman claiming to be his birth mother reveals his origins, forcing him to confront his past and ultimately decide whether to abandon it for a new life.

Anak ni Baby Ama Timeline: Events in Chronological Order

Every key event of Anak ni Baby Ama (1991) in order, scene by scene, with when and where it takes place. Use it to untangle flashbacks, time jumps and parallel storylines, to refresh your memory before the sequel or to find the exact scene you are thinking of.

  1. First meeting and shaky start

    Anghel and Annie meet during a tense confrontation with Neil's gang, setting off a strained first contact. Despite the hostility around them, a spark of attraction begins to form as they size each other up.

  2. Annie teaches self-defense

    Annie brings Anghel to her family resthouse and starts teaching him the basics of self-defense. The sessions deepen their bond as he begins to trust her beyond their initial animosity.

  3. Love grows despite disapproval

    Despite the disapproval of Annie's parents and Neil, Anghel and Annie fall in love. They navigate a dangerous romance under the shadow of gang conflicts and family expectations.

  4. Anghel ruins Annie's 18th party and goes to jail

    On Annie's eighteenth birthday, Anghel is treated badly at the party; in retaliation he disrupts the celebration and ends up in jail. The incident triggers personal consequences that ripple through both their lives.

  5. Prison reveal: Annie's pregnancy and forced abortion

    While imprisoned, Anghel learns that Annie was pregnant but lost the baby due to her family's forced abortion. The revelation compounds the tragedy of their separation.

  6. Release and clashes in Ramon's territory

    Anghel is released from prison with help from Cora. Soon after, he and Neil's group clash with Ramon's territory but are saved by Junior Bahala, reopening old rivalries.

  7. Public humiliation of Neil's gang

    Neil and his gang are publicly humiliated on the streets as punishment. Anghel spares Neil when pressed, choosing a tempered course amid the violence.

  8. Johnny Roa infiltrates the territory

    A drug lord named Johnny Roa infiltrates Ramon's territory, selling drugs and winning the loyalty of some of Ramon's men. The balance of power within the gang begins to tilt toward him.

  9. Anghel learns his lineage

    Anghel's mother reveals he is the son of Baby Ama, a celebrated criminal. Ramon shares how he and Baby Ama became close in prison, but their conversation is cut short by news of Johnny's looming war.

  10. War erupts and key deaths

    The confrontation escalates into open war; Anghel shaves his head as a sign of grim resolve, and Ramon is killed in the fighting. The betrayal by Boy Dugas is uncovered, and Anghel mercilessly executes him.

  11. Annie is murdered; revenge begins

    Annie is lured by Mark into a meet-up, drugged, gang-raped, and killed. News of her death spurs Neil to seek Anghel's help to avenge her, setting their mutual war against her killers in motion.

  12. Final revenge and funeral

    Devastated by Annie's death, Anghel joins Neil to eliminate her killers and then targets Johnny Roa's syndicate. After the killings, he attends Annie's funeral, surrenders to the police at the cemetery, and is hugged by Cora as prisoners chant Baby Ama's name.

Q1

Why does Anghel ruin Annie's 18th birthday party?

Anghel ruins the party because he is mistreated by the guests at Annie's eighteenth birthday celebration. Despite being invited by Annie herself, the other guests humiliate him, and in retaliation, he disrupts the event, which leads to his imprisonment.

Foreshadowing: Earlier, Annie’s family and especially her brother Neil had shown clear disapproval of their relationship, setting the stage for the hostility Anghel faces at the party.

Q2

Why does Anghel spare Neil after humiliating his gang?

Anghel spares Neil because Annie’s family pleads with him not to kill her brother. Despite having the opportunity to eliminate Neil after publicly humiliating him, Anghel chooses mercy for Annie’s sake, showing that his love for her still influences his decisions even during conflicts.

Foreshadowing: Annie had previously asked Anghel to protect her brother, and her family’s desperate plea reflects their fear of losing Neil.

Q3

Why does Anghel shave his head after learning his origin?

Anghel shaves his head as a symbolic gesture of grief and resolve after learning he is the son of Baby Ama, the infamous criminal. The revelation devastates him, and shaving his head represents his willingness to embrace his dark lineage and prepare for the looming war against Johnny Roa.

Foreshadowing: Ramon’s mention of his close friendship with Baby Ama in prison hints at the deeper connection Anghel would soon discover.

Q4

How does Annie die and who kills her?

Annie is lured into a meeting by Mark, one of Neil’s associates, who drugs her. She is then gang-raped and murdered by Mark and his men. Her death is a pivotal tragic event that drives Anghel and Neil to seek revenge together.

Foreshadowing: Earlier tensions between Neil’s gang and Anghel’s group foreshadow the violence that ultimately consumes Annie.

Q6

Who is Baby Ama and why is he important?

Baby Ama is the infamous criminal who is Anghel’s biological father. He is a legendary figure in the criminal underworld, with even Ramon being a close friend from their time in prison together. The revelation of Baby Ama as Anghel’s father explains Anghel’s criminal nature and ties his identity directly to the world of crime.

Foreshadowing: Ramon’s vague references to his past connections foreshadow the deeper truth about Anghel’s lineage.

Q7

Why does Anghel surrender at the cemetery after Annie’s funeral?

Anghel surrenders at the cemetery because he has fulfilled his quest for revenge and wants to accept the consequences of his actions. After eliminating Annie’s killers and Johnny Roa’s syndicate, he chooses to turn himself in rather than continue running, bringing his story full circle as the son of a notorious criminal returning to prison.

Foreshadowing: The earlier mention of Baby Ama’s legacy and the chanting of his name by prisoners at the end foreshadows Anghel’s inevitable return to prison.

Q8

Why does Annie’s family force her to have an abortion?

Annie’s family forces her to have an abortion because they strongly disapprove of her relationship with Anghel, whom they see as a criminal and unsuitable for their daughter. Rather than allow their daughter to have a child with a man from the underworld, they coerce her into terminating the pregnancy, adding to the tragedy of their broken romance.

Foreshadowing: The disapproval shown from the beginning of Anghel and Annie’s relationship hints at the extreme measures her family would take.

Q9

Who betrays Ramon and how does Anghel react?

Boy Dugas is revealed to be the traitor who betrayed Ramon to Johnny Roa. Upon discovering this betrayal, Anghel kills Boy Dugas mercilessly, demonstrating his willingness to eliminate anyone who threatens his adoptive family, even with extreme violence.

Foreshadowing: Johnny Roa’s ability to infiltrate Ramon’s territory so easily hints at inside help from the beginning.

Q10

Why does Johnny Roa infiltrate Ramon’s territory?

Johnny Roa infiltrates Ramon’s territory to establish his drug operation and expand his criminal empire. He sells drugs and successfully wins over some of Ramon’s men, weakening Ramon’s control and setting up the war that ultimately leads to Ramon’s death.

Foreshadowing: The infiltration occurs right after the public humiliation of Neil’s gang, creating a power vacuum that Johnny exploits.
